In the UK, the demand for professionals with expertise in IoT (Internet of Things) dispute resolution strategies is on the rise. With the increasing adoption of IoT devices and solutions, the need for professionals who can manage and resolve disputes related to these technologies has become essential. Here are some key roles in this growing field and their respective job market trends, salary ranges, and skill demands. ## Data Analyst (30%) Data analysts play a crucial role in IoT dispute resolution strategies by collecting, processing, and interpreting data to identify patterns, trends, and potential issues. The average salary for a data analyst in the UK is around £30,000 to £45,000 per year. Key skills for data analysts include data visualization, statistical analysis, and familiarity with data management tools like SQL and Excel. ## IoT Engineer (25%) IoT engineers are responsible for designing, implementing, and maintaining IoT systems and networks. They work closely with legal and dispute resolution teams to ensure compliance with regulations and best practices. The average salary for an IoT engineer in the UK is around £40,000 to £60,000 per year. Key skills for IoT engineers include network architecture, device management, and programming languages like Python and C++. ## Legal Consultant (20%) Legal consultants provide guidance and expertise on legal matters related to IoT dispute resolution strategies. They work closely with other professionals to ensure that policies, procedures, and contracts comply with relevant laws and regulations. The average salary for a legal consultant in the UK is around £50,000 to £80,000 per year. Key skills for legal consultants include knowledge of contract law, negotiation, and communication. ## Project Manager (15%) Project managers oversee the planning, implementation, and delivery of IoT dispute resolution projects. They work closely with cross-functional teams to ensure that projects are completed on time, within budget, and meet business objectives. The average salary for a project manager in the UK is around £40,000 to £70,000 per year. Key skills for project managers include leadership, organization, and risk management. ## Security Specialist (10%) Security specialists are responsible for ensuring the confidentiality, integrity, and availability of IoT systems and data. They work closely with legal and dispute resolution teams to identify and mitigate security risks and respond to security incidents. The average salary for a security specialist in the UK is around £45,000 to £75,000 per year. Key skills for security specialists include network security, encryption, and incident response.
